Berry Lemonade Popsicles
Refreshing sweet and tangy fresh berry lemonade popsicles for those summer heat waves!
Prep Time: 5 minutes
Cook Time: 0 minutes
Chill Time: 4 hours
Total Time: 4 hours 5 minutes
Servings:8 servings

Ingredients

  • 2 cups juice, I love using peach or mango juice!
  • 3 tablespoons sugar
  • 1 cup fresh berries

Instructions

  • Whisk together water, lemon juice, and sugar. Taste and add more lemon juice or sugar to taste.
  • Gently stuff berries into popsicle molds. Fill the molds with the lemonade and put the handles or popsicle sticks into the molds. Freeze 4 hours or overnight.
  • To thaw, turn the popsicle molds sideways and run them under warm water 10-15 seconds - the popsicles should slide right out.

Notes

Make these popsicles creamy by substituting vanilla or berry yogurt for the juice!
